Current E-commerce Trends

E-commerce is experiencing explosive growth. The proliferation of technology, particularly the widespread adoption of smartphones and high-speed internet, has fueled this expansion. Some notable trends include:

  • M-commerce (Mobile Commerce): Online shopping via mobile devices is dominant. Consumers are increasingly comfortable using mobile apps for purchases.
  • Social Commerce: The buying and selling of goods directly on social media platforms like Facebook, Instagram, and TikTok is becoming increasingly popular.
  • Cross-border E-commerce: The buying and selling of goods between countries is easier than ever thanks to advancements in logistics and global e-commerce platforms.
  • Artificial Intelligence (AI) and Machine Learning (ML): AI and ML are widely used to personalize the shopping experience, optimize operations, and predict consumer trends.

Challenges for E-commerce Businesses

Alongside the opportunities, e-commerce presents numerous challenges for businesses:

  • Intense Competition: The e-commerce market is increasingly crowded, requiring businesses to have effective competitive strategies.
  • Cybersecurity: Protecting customer information is paramount. Safeguarding customer data from cybersecurity threats is crucial.
  • Logistics and Shipping: Efficient warehouse management, shipping, and delivery are crucial factors determining the success of an e-commerce business.
  • Marketing Costs: Online advertising and marketing costs can be substantial, requiring businesses to have a well-planned budget.

Opportunities in E-commerce

Despite the challenges, e-commerce offers many opportunities for businesses:

  • Access to a Wider Market: Businesses can reach customers nationwide and internationally without geographical limitations.
  • Reduced Operating Costs: Compared to traditional business models, e-commerce can help businesses reduce costs related to physical space, staffing, and other expenses.
  • Increased Business Efficiency: Managing orders, tracking sales, and analyzing data becomes easier, improving business efficiency.
  • Personalized Customer Experiences: Businesses can use customer data to personalize the shopping experience, increasing customer satisfaction.
